Step-by-step explanation:
1. If the problem is; (1 3/4) / (1/2 - 1 1/2)^(3)
<u>(a). Convert to improper fractions;</u>
(7/4) / (1/2 - 3/2)^3
<u>(b). Simplify;</u>
(7/4) / (-2/2)^3
(7/4) / (-1)^3
(7/4) / (-1)
-7/4
2. If the problem is; ((1 3/4) / (1/2)) - (1 1/2)^3
<u>(a). Convert to improper fractions;</u>
((7/4)/ (1/2)) - (3/2)^3
<u>(b). Simplify;</u>
((7/4)/ (1/2)) - (3/2)^3
((7/4)*(2/1)) - (27/8)
(7/2) - (27/8)
(28/8) - (27/8)
1/8

<span>Old Surface Area = 202 ft^2
New Surface Area = 1818 ft^2
Notice we have this ratio:
(new area)/(old area) = 1818/202 = 9
and how 3^2 = 9. This is no coincidence.
The old surface area is multiplied by 3^2 = 9 to get the new surface area
.
If you asked "What would the surface area of the prism be if each dimension were quadrupled?"
, then you would multiply the old surface area by 4^2 = 16 to get the new surface area So really thats how you would solve that </span><span />
